Building a solid client base for your e-commerce website business in Agra requires strategic planning, networking, and a deep understanding of the local market. As the demand for online shopping grows, helping local businesses establish their online presence can be a lucrative venture. Here’s how to effectively build a client base for your e-commerce website business in Agra.
1. Identify Your Target Market
Understanding your potential clients is crucial for effective marketing:
- Local Businesses: Identify local industries that could benefit from an online presence, such as handicrafts, textiles, jewelry, and food.
- Startups: Focus on emerging businesses looking to establish themselves in the digital marketplace.
- Established Businesses: Reach out to traditional businesses that may not yet have an online presence.
2. Develop a Unique Value Proposition
Articulate what sets your services apart:
- Tailored Solutions: Emphasize your ability to create customized e-commerce websites that cater to the unique needs of Agra’s businesses.
- Affordable Pricing: Offer competitive pricing packages to appeal to small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s).
- Local Expertise: Highlight your understanding of the Agra market and how it translates into effective e-commerce solutions.
3. Build an Impressive Portfolio
Showcasing your work will instill confidence in potential clients:
- Sample Projects: Create mock e-commerce websites to demonstrate your skills and design capabilities.
- Case Studies: If you’ve worked with clients previously, share case studies that outline your approach, challenges faced, and successful outcomes.
4. Leverage Networking Opportunities
Connecting with local businesses can lead to valuable partnerships:
- Attend Local Events: Participate in trade shows, business expos, and local meetups to network with entrepreneurs and business owners.
- Join Business Associations: Become a member of local business groups or chambers of commerce to access networking opportunities and resources.
5. Implement a Referral Program
Encourage satisfied clients to refer others to your business:
- Incentives: Offer discounts or incentives for clients who refer new customers to you.
- Word-of-Mouth: Leverage positive client experiences to generate word-of-mouth marketing, which is particularly effective in tight-knit communities.
6. Utilize Social Media and Online Marketing
Establishing a strong online presence is essential:
- Social Media Marketing: Use plat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n to promote your services, share industry insights, and showcase successful projects.
- Content Marketing: Start a blog with valuable content related to e-commerce trends, tips, and success stories to attract potential clients through organic search.
7. Offer Free Workshops or Webinars
Position yourself as an industry expert:
- Educational Sessions: Organize free workshops or webinars on the benefits of e-commerce for local businesses. This can demonstrate your expertise and help build relationships.
- Networking Opportunities: Use these sessions to connect with attendees and gather leads for potential clients.
8. Collaborate with Local Influencers and Businesses
Partnerships can help you reach a wider audience:
- Influencer Collaborations: Work with local influencers who can promote your services to their followers, especially if they cater to businesses in Agra.
- Cross-Promotions: Partner with complementary businesses (e.g., digital marketing agencies, graphic designers) to provide bundled services and share client referrals.
9. Optimize Your Website for Local SEO
Ensure potential clients can find you online:
- Local Keywords: Use relevant keywords, such as “e-commerce website development in Agra,” to improve your search engine visibility.
- Google My Business: Create a Google My Business profile to enhance your local presence and make it easier for clients to find you.
10. Provide Exceptional Customer Service
Happy clients are more likely to refer others:
- Responsive Communication: Ensure prompt responses to inquiries and provide personalized support throughout the development process.
- Follow-Up: After completing a project, follow up with clients to gather feedback and ensure they are satisfied with the results.
